Was Descending Staircase serious, a spoof or both? What did Duchamp bring to Cubism that had not previously been seen
Hunter-Best [27]

Answer:

The answer is both. Despite most of Duchamp's work was a sort of spoof (including "N*ude Descending a Staircase"), the consequences of his trajectory represent a critical watershed in the History of Art.
